Jonathan Stanton is a scholar working on Computer Networks and Communications, Molecular Biology and Electrical and Electronic Engineering. According to data from OpenAlex, Jonathan Stanton has authored 6 papers receiving a total of 104 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Computer Networks and Communications, 1 paper in Molecular Biology and 1 paper in Electrical and Electronic Engineering. Recurrent topics in Jonathan Stanton’s work include Security in Wireless Sensor Networks (2 papers), Opportunistic and Delay-Tolerant Networks (2 papers) and Mobile Ad Hoc Networks (2 papers). Jonathan Stanton is often cited by papers focused on Security in Wireless Sensor Networks (2 papers), Opportunistic and Delay-Tolerant Networks (2 papers) and Mobile Ad Hoc Networks (2 papers). Jonathan Stanton collaborates with scholars based in United States. Jonathan Stanton's co-authors include Yair Amir, Gene Tsudik, Cristina Nita-Rotaru, Claudiu Danilov, John L. Schultz, Yongdae Kim, Leming Zhou, Liliana Florea and Baruch Awerbuch and has published in prestigious journals such as BMC Bioinformatics, IEEE/ACM Transactions on Networking and IEEE Transactions on Parallel and Distributed Systems.
